Frequently Asked Questions About Insurance in East Dorset

What unique factors should East Dorset, VT homeowners consider for their insurance due to the local climate and geography?

East Dorset's rural, mountainous setting and Vermont's cold climate mean homeowners should ensure their policies adequately cover risks like heavy snow load damage to roofs, ice dam-related water intrusion, and potential flooding from spring snowmelt or storms, as standard policies often exclude flood coverage. Given the area's older housing stock, ensuring coverage for the full replacement cost of unique historic features is also crucial.

How does Vermont's 'No-Fault' auto insurance system work, and what does it mean for drivers in East Dorset?

Vermont is a 'No-Fault' state, meaning your own auto insurance policy's Personal Injury Protection (PIP) coverage pays for your and your passengers' medical expenses after an accident, regardless of who caused it. For East Dorset drivers, this provides prompt coverage for injuries, especially important given rural roads and potential distances to medical facilities, but it also limits the right to sue for pain and suffering except in cases of serious injury.

Are there specific insurance considerations for owning a seasonal or vacation rental property in East Dorset?

Yes, standard homeowners insurance is typically insufficient for a property regularly rented to short-term guests. Owners need a specialized dwelling fire or commercial policy that covers liability for guest injuries, property damage caused by renters, and potential loss of rental income. Given East Dorset's popularity for outdoor recreation, ensuring adequate liability coverage for activities like hiking or skiing is also important.

What should East Dorset residents know about insuring against winter-related auto damage on local roads?

Comprehensive auto coverage is highly recommended to protect against common winter hazards like collisions with deer on rural Route 7 or 11, or damage from falling ice or tree limbs due to heavy snow. While collision coverage handles accidents on slippery roads, liability alone won't cover these non-collision events. Keeping a safe following distance on hilly roads like Kelly Stand Road can also help mitigate risk.

Why might East Dorset business owners, particularly in hospitality or outdoor recreation, need specialized liability insurance?

Businesses like inns, restaurants, or guide services face unique liability exposures in East Dorset, such as serving alcohol (requiring liquor liability), guiding hiking or fishing trips, or maintaining properties with snow and ice hazards. A Business Owner's Policy (BOP) tailored to these risks can bundle property and general liability coverage, which is essential for protection against lawsuits resulting from guest injuries or accidents.

Finding the Best Home Insurance Companies in East Dorset, Vermont: A Local Guide

When searching for the best home insurance companies in East Dorset, Vermont, residents face unique considerations shaped by our rural landscape, historic architecture, and New England weather. East Dorset is a charming village in Bennington County, known for its picturesque settings, from the Green Mountains to quaint village homes. However, these idyllic surroundings come with specific risks, such as heavy snowfall, ice dams, and potential flooding from nearby rivers like the Batten Kill. Therefore, identifying the best home insurance companies means looking beyond national rankings to find providers that understand these local nuances and offer tailored coverage for Vermont homes. A key factor is ensuring your policy includes adequate protection for weather-related damages, which are common in our region. Many homeowners in East Dorset also own older properties, some dating back to the 19th century, which may require specialized coverage for historic materials or higher rebuilding costs due to custom craftsmanship. This makes it essential to work with insurers experienced in valuing and insuring unique homes, rather than just offering generic policies. Additionally, East Dorset's relatively low population density can impact insurance availability and pricing, as some larger companies may not prioritize rural areas. That's why local and regional insurers often stand out as some of the best home insurance companies here, as they provide personalized service and a deeper understanding of community-specific needs. For example, companies familiar with Vermont might offer endorsements for sump pump failures or roof collapse from snow, which are valuable in our climate. When evaluating options, start by assessing your home's specific risks, such as proximity to wooded areas (which could increase wildfire or fallen tree concerns) or age of electrical systems. Then, compare quotes from a mix of national carriers with strong regional presence and Vermont-based insurers. Don't just focus on price; look for comprehensive coverage that includes liability for rural properties, additional living expenses if you're displaced by a covered event, and flexibility for outbuildings like barns or sheds. It's also wise to check customer service ratings, especially for claims handling during severe weather events. In East Dorset, word-of-mouth recommendations from neighbors can be invaluable, as they reflect real experiences with local agents and adjusters. Finally, review your policy annually to ensure it keeps pace with home improvements or changing risks. By taking these steps, you can secure protection that truly safeguards your East Dorset home, making your search for the best home insurance companies a worthwhile investment in peace of mind.
